General Landscaping

  • It is still a good time to take evergreen and hardwood cuttings. Dip them in a rooting hormone before putting the in pots filled with rooting media and place in a coldframe for the winter. Roots should form by spring.
  • Monitor trees for winter damage and disease. Prune to healthy wood using proper pruning techniques.
  • There is still time to apply mulch. 2-3 inches is sufficient in most cases.
  • Keep an eye on cool weather weeds, like shotweed. Mulching as suggested above would help control winter weeds as would light cultivation of the soil surface with appropriate cultivating tools.
